Georgia Southern University engineering students featured in new Cast in Steel 2025 competition YouTube Series

Three teams of engineering students in Georgia Southern University’s Allen E. Paulson College of Engineering and Computing competed in the Cast in Steel 2025 national competition hosted by the Steel Founders’ Society of America (SFSA). University teams across the country were challenged to design, cast and test a fully functional replica of one of George Washington’s swords to honor the nation’s 250th birthday. 

The Georgia Southern teams’ efforts, ranging from award-winning casting to overcoming complex engineering bottlenecks, are showcased in a multi-part docu-video series on the official Cast in Steel YouTube channel, which debuted its first episode on July 9.

Using 100% in-house manufacturing capabilities and lab facilities, each Georgia Southern team successfully recreated a distinct blade from Washington’s historic collection that was then tested in a series of physical and performance challenges judged by industry experts. 

Team 1: Partners in Crime

This small but highly efficient two-man unit, consisting of students Noah Brack and Xander Bowen, took inspiration from Washington’s famous pre-Revolutionary War Hunting Cuttoe, which features a lion’s head pommel. Changing out the lion’s head for an eagle’s head, the team produced a cast steel blade using an in-house no-bake sand mold, an investment-cast brass crossguard and pommel, and a forged tang for optimal mechanical strength.

Competition judge Dave Baker praised their work, noting, “I was so excited to go in and test this sword. This is one of the lightest, quickest, most accurate blades we had on the table… Castings are really beautifully done, and it has a beautiful edge.”  

The duo captured 1st place for Best Casting and 3rd place for Best Authentic George Washington Sword nationally. Their featured episode is available to watch now. 

Team 2: Southern Steel Company

This five-member group combined the efforts of four sophomores: Drew Kuiters, Alexander Juarez, Nathaniel Giddens and Nathan Holmes under the mentorship of graduate student, Michael Jones.

For the sophomores’ first-ever casting project, they tackled the legendary Bailey Silver & Ivory Hilted Cuttoe. This iconic sword is one of the most famous and recognizable swords of the American Revolution, often referred to as George Washington’s “battle sword.” The ambitious project featured a flawlessly poured no-bake cast steel blade, and investment-cast stainless steel guards and pommels built using lost-wax mastery. 

“Forged in Fire” star and competition judge Ben Abbott highly commended the ergonomics, stating, “There’s a lot to love about this sword. The feel of the handle, it’s big, but it’s comfortable. The casting of the guard is really good. It performed really well.”

Team 3: The Three Musketeers

Composed of Adnan Adib, Ahamed Shamsul Alam and James Votava, this team overcame severe engineering bottlenecks while replicating George Washington’s 1767 épée, a slender fencing sword with aggressive curved surfaces, to achieve a flawless blade.

The blade’s ultra-thin geometry caused repeated “hot tear” defects during manufacturing. Through continuous trial and error, the team adjusted their gating designs to achieve a flawless blade cast via a no-bake sand mold. They used precision CNC machining to fabricate the intricate details of the crossguard and pommel, which featured eagle wings.

Praising both the aesthetics and the technical execution, competition judge Phillip Harrison remarked, “Beautiful, beautiful work. I loved it. The eagle and wings design was great, and they did such a great hardening job on it.” Watch The Three Musketeers compete in Episode 5 .

Mingzhi Xu, Ph.D., Foundry Educational Foundation (FEF) key professor and Association of Iron and Steel Technology (AIST) professor, was thrilled with each of the teams and their work. 

“This project wasn’t just about metal; it was about blending tradition with innovation,” Xu said. “Each team brought creativity, skill and determination to this challenge. Every setback taught us something new, and the final products stand as a testament to these students’ skill and perseverance.”

The Manufacturing Engineering program at Georgia Southern University stands out for its state-of-the-art laboratories and fully operational metalcasting foundry, where expert faculty guide students to gain vital, real-world experience. A legacy of success in the national Cast in Steel competition highlights the program’s exceptional quality, which is further strengthened by active partnerships with industry alumni and organizations like METAL for America

As one of only 30 institutions across North America supported by the FEF, Georgia Southern continues to provide hands-on, industry-aligned pathways that prepare the next generation of metallurgical professionals to secure the future of the metalcasting industry.
